You could probably run a FWD 5spd end cover and shifter, you don't need the transfer assembly anymore and the d/r part is in the front of the case. That would shorten up the tranny under your knees.

 

FWD fivespeeds are totally different. Shift rod in a different spot in the case.

 

You can't just put a FWD cap on the end of the 4wd Trans. The lower shaft is way to long.

got my axles

 

Toyotas 5.29 gears, lockright in the rear , ARB air locker up front, front axle will wait a while, I realy need to get this this back on the trail, this time around it will be driven not trailered to the trail, got the front diff redone its a 4.44 with old style diff stub carrier
